Bang Bang Sauce

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up mayonnaise
  • ¼ cup sriracha or hot sauce
  • ¼ cup sweet chili sauce
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1 tablespoon lime juice

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ine mayonnaise, sriracha, sweet chili sauce, honey, and lime juice.
  2. Whisk the ingredients until smooth and well blended.
  3. Transfer the sauce to an airtight container and refrigerate for up to ten days.
